Super 7 of Muscles

Muscles have 7 basic characteristics. 

Each characteristic is associated with a
different function or aspect of ability. 

Every sport or action in life needs certain
requirements from your muscles.  Sometimes
you need to run fast.  Sometimes you need to
run far. Sometimes you need to have great strength.
Sometimes you want to have a great shape. 

There are many requirements of your muscles
for different sports.  For martial arts you need
to focus on the first 5 the most.  They are the
most important for a martial artist. 

  1. Speed - How fast your muscle fibers fire together
  2. Strength - How many muscle fibers can fire at once
  3. Stretch - How far your muscle stretch (flexibility)
  4. Smarts - Muscle memory or learned neural pathways
  5. Stamina - The endurance or VO2 uptake capacity
  6. Shape - The amount of Fat around your muscle
  7. Size - The amount of Mass of your muscle
    (6 & 7 are the least important for martial artists)

Tukong Students learn how to train for each characteristic.  

Every person is different and needs different training.   Some
will want more speed and for that Tukong teaches Polymetrics
and how to maximize Fast-twitch muscle groups while relaxing
antagonistic muscle groups for super high speed.

Some will want to lose the FAT around their muscle to
increase their speed further and have a more attractive
shape.  For that we teach how to focus your body to
burn FAT for energy.  We have a class, SlimForce for
non-Tukong students to learn how to do this.  You never
saw a Fat Shaolin monk because they knew how to focus
their body to burn the FAT stores for energy.

Some will want to build their stamina and have more energy
to practice longer or endure long competitions.  They learn
the best way to feed their cellular mitochondria and flush
muscle toxins.  This gives them incredible stamina
increases the martial arts way.

Some want for flexibility and learn how to make their
muscles stretch and adapt to wider ranges of motion
and stress.  The stretches are designed for safety and
maximum growth of stretch muscle tissue that helps
avoid injury and gives martial artists the great abilities
to control their bodies in many way and actions.
